How to Reset the Oil Service Indicator on Your 2023 BMW X3

Now that we’ve delved into the meaning behind the reset, let’s get down to the practicalities.

Here’s how to reset the oil service indicator on your 2023 BMW X3:

  1. Start your car and let it run for a few minutes.
  2. Press and hold the “OK” button on the center console.
  3. Navigate to the “Vehicle Information” menu.
  4. Select “Oil Service” or “Oil Change” (the exact wording may vary slightly).
  5. Follow the on-screen instructions to confirm the reset.

FAQs

  • Can I reset the oil service indicator without actually performing an oil change? Absolutely not. Resetting the indicator without performing an oil change can be detrimental to your engine’s health.
  • How often should I change the oil in my 2023 BMW X3? Consult your owner’s manual for specific recommendations. Typically, BMW recommends oil changes every 10,000 miles, but factors like driving conditions can affect this.
  • Is it safe to reset the oil service indicator myself? Yes, as long as you follow the instructions correctly and have a basic understanding of your car’s systems. However, if you’re unsure, it’s always best to seek professional assistance.
